My loops are not loading/displaying correctly in my browse window. I've searched all the knowledge bases and tried everything else I can think of but can't find a solution. FYI, I am running Studio One 5 Professional on a Windows 10 PC with 16 GB of RAM and an i7 chip, with a PreSonus Studio 1824c interface. I originally had the Artist version but upgraded to Professional to take advantage of the year-end sale.

Here are some screen shots that show the problem. This first screen shot (below) was taken from a Youtube Studio One tutorial and presumably shows how the browse window is supposed to look when searching for loops. Please note that Blues category in the screenshot shows a number of subfolders including those for Bass, Drums, Guitar and Organ. Note also that the contents of the drum subfolder are .audioloop files, which I assume is as it should be.

Now comes the really weird part: In the last screenshot (below) from my browse window, the contents of the "other" file are .wav drum files, not .audioloop files as are shown in the first Youtube screenshot. I assume these .wav files are fragments of what's supposed to be within the .audioloop files but I can't be sure. But the list of .wav files is VERY lengthy list and obviously not usable as a way of inserting loops into the track screen as would be an .audioloop file.

So my question is how do I get all my loop folders to display correctly in the browse window? Where are my missing style files that everyone else seems to have in their versions of Studio One? Where are the instrument subfolders that should listed within my Blues folder? And why am I seeing .wav files instead of .audioloop files? If anyone has answers or suggestions, I would be very appreciative because at the moment, the drum loops aren't worth a **** in their fragmented form.

As tempting as it might seem, short cuts such as leaving the cables plugged in and just switching off the connected gear at the mains won't work, since the mains cables and any resulting ground loops will still be in place. Unplugging one cable can therefore make the background noises better or worse, depending on how this affects the remaining ground loops. Only by removing every audio cable and working through your studio item by item can you totally eradicate ground-loop problems.

If, after solving your ground-loop problems, you don't hear any other nasties then you probably don't need a power conditioner at all, but they can be very useful bolted into a rack for live use, to cope with unexpected 'incoming' problems due to stage lighting or grotty wiring in unfamiliar venues. However, if your mains power is 'generally dodgy' it may pay you to have an electrician check your house wiring, and contact the local electricity board to have your incoming mains checked for quality. If, for instance, you live in a remote rural location or close to an industrial estate, you may suffer from occasional but unavoidable interference problems that will benefit from a studio-based power conditioner, although I've never personally found the need for one (perhaps I've been lucky).

A UPS will, in addition, cope with 'brownouts' (occasional severe drop in mains voltage, generally for a few seconds only), plus the more severe 'blackouts' (complete loss of mains power), in exactly the same way as a laptop computer carries on running on battery power if you pull its mains plug. Even if you only use the UPS to power your desktop computer rather than the whole studio (generally a far cheaper approach), it can prove invaluable if you have paying clients in your studio, to avoid your computer rebooting in the middle of a session, and can give you a vital few extra minutes to save the current project before the UPS backup power runs out.

Ableton Live, another popular DAW, is known for its real-time performance capabilities and its ability to create and manipulate loops on the fly. Live also includes a range of features that make it ideal for electronic music production, such as its Session View, which allows users to trigger and manipulate loops and clips in real time.

Pro Tools is a popular choice for audio engineers and recording studios, thanks to its powerful recording and editing capabilities. Pro Tools is also known for its comprehensive mixing tools, including its powerful automation features.
